Онлайн Шифр Цезаря

Шифр цезаря – эта та система шифрования, которая известна уже давно. Свое название она получила в честь талантливого римского правителя Гая Юлия Цезаря. В те времена он использовал эту методику секретного кодирования для военных сообщений, чтобы враг не мог разгадать планы Рима. В те времена такой вид шифрования считался надежным и помогал обеспечивать должную безопасность. Чаще всего Цезарь использовал кодировку ROT3.

В настоящее время этот шифр является откровенно слабым и может использоваться разве только для составления различных ребусов или ролевых шпионских игр для школьников. Суть данной системы шифрования состоит в том, что она использует циклический буквенный сдвиг ROTATE. Всего таких сдвигов может быть 32, это касается русского алфавита. Если применять шифр к другим языкам, то количество кодировок будет зависеть от общего количества символов содержащихся в алфавите.

Данная программа позволяет преобразовывать текст на английском, испанском, русском языках. Достаточно скопировать нужный кусок текста в соответствующее поле и нажать кнопку «Рассчитать». Программа выдаст все варианты, из которых можно выбрать наиболее подходящий. Ее можно применять также и для раскодирования текста. Обычно, для этих целей используют специальный диск.

Смысл данного кодирования заключается в том, что буквы в слове сдвигаются на заданные позиции, например при кодировке ROT1 «а» становится «б», «б» становится «в» и т.д. Для тех, кому не нравится буква «ё», предусмотрен вариант кодировки без нее. Достаточно выбрать в поле «Алфавит» соответствующую функцию. Данный вид шифрования не затрагивает знаки препинания, они остаются на своих изначальных местах. В настоящее время данную методику кодировки применяют как часть более сложных систем, например, шифр Виженера и др.

Просмотров: 20